'Operation Sindoor' was launched on 7 May and its aim was to eliminate the hideouts of terrorists built in Pakistan and Pakistan-occupied Kashmir.
This attack was carried out on terrorists who were associated with organizations like Jaish-e-Mohammed, Lashkar-e-Taiba, and Hizbul Mujahideen. Operation Sindoor was started because 26 innocent people lost their lives in the terrorist attack in Pahalgam in April 2025, in response to which this action was taken.
Now the success of Operation Sindoor will be celebrated in IPL as well. BCCI has made a special plan, which will be seen in the closing ceremony of IPL 2025.
Celebration of the success of Operation Sindoor in IPL
The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I) has planned to pay special tribute to the Indian Armed Forces (IAF) in the closing ceremony of the Indian Premier League (IPL). This ceremony will take place at the Narendra Modi Stadium in Ahmedabad on June 3 before the start of the final match of the IPL.
BCCI secretary Devjit Saikia told Sportstar that the Indian cricket governing body has invited the Chief of Defense Staff as well as the Army, Navy, and Air Force chiefs.
Saikia said in a conversation with Sportstar,
"The board salutes the bravery, courage, and selfless service of our armed forces, whose heroic efforts under 'Operation Sindoor' continue to protect and inspire the country. As a tribute, we have decided to dedicate the closing ceremony to the armed forces."
Let us tell you that after the terrorist attack on tourists in Pahalgam, India retaliated on terrorist infrastructure in Pakistan and Pakistan-occupied Kashmir (POK) on the intervening night of May 6 and 7.
After this, the Indian Air Force strongly responded to the aggressive action taken by Pakistan, after which a ceasefire was announced on May 10.
